WebRural and Urban Job Tax Credits – An incentive for eligible businesses located within one of 36 rural areas or 13 urban areas to create new jobs. The tax credit ranges from $500 to $2,000 per qualified employee and can be taken against either the Florida Corporate Income Tax or the Florida Sales and Use Tax. WebAug 18, 1994 · The Targeted Jobs Tax Credit (TJTC) program was enacted in 1978 as a means of helping certain individuals find employment. Employers file Form 5884 to claim the work opportunity credit for qualified 1st- or 2nd-year wages paid to or incurred for targeted group employees during the tax year.
